Latest Patents

Orville E. Bean's notable patent focuses on the development of an inductive linear displacement transducer accompanied by a sophisticated temperature-compensating system. This advanced transducer system integrates several components, including an amplitude-variable, frequency-stable device that modulates D.C. current through the transducer. A temperature-sensitive element is strategically positioned to ensure it experiences the same temperature as the transducer, enhancing the system's accuracy. The design is characterized by a high temperature coefficient that allows for robust detection of temperature-induced changes, while simultaneously maintaining a stable signal amplitude.
